This paper aims to provide a practical and efficient way to deal with the enduring problem of smartphone and laptop theft. The NodeMCU Wi-Fi module is used by the system to quickly alert users when their devices are moved or disconnected without authorization. Wi-Fi transmission of unique identity information guarantees timely alerting, allowing users to take appropriate action in case of possible theft. Building on this base, a number of improvements can strengthen device security and increase user confidence. First of all, adding GPS tracking would greatly increase the efficacy of the system. In addition to making it easier to quickly retrieve stolen electronics, real-time location tracking discourages would-be burglars. Additionally, tamper detection sensors provide an extra line of protection. These sensors are capable of identifying any unauthorized efforts to alter or access the device, and they can promptly notify the user of these attempts.
